Symbolism of the Silver Airstream

The Silver Airstream, characterized by its aerodynamic design and gleaming metallic exterior, primarily embodies freedom and adventure. In the context of a dream, its presence may signify a deep-seated yearning for exploration or a subconscious desire to break free from the limitations and constraints of one’s current waking life.

The striking silver hue carries specific symbolic weight:

  • Serenity and Wealth: Silver often evokes notions of refinement, prosperity, and a polished aesthetic.
  • Higher Aspirations: A gleaming Airstream may represent the pursuit of luxury and the desire for a more elevated existence.
  • Clarity: The reflective surface can suggest a need for self-reflection or a clear vision of the future.

Furthermore, an Airstream symbolizes transience. Unlike a traditional house, it is a dwelling designed for movement. This reflects the idea of journeying through life rather than remaining rooted in one place, encouraging the dreamer to evaluate their personal growth and embrace the possibility of transformative change.

Psychological Interpretation

From a psychological standpoint, the Silver Airstream can be analyzed through several theoretical frameworks, reflecting the existential state of the dreamer.

Carl Jung emphasized the importance of archetypes—universal symbols that reside in the collective unconscious. The Airstream may embody the “Explorer” archetype, representing an inherent human drive to navigate new experiences and discover the true self.

The sleek, modern aesthetic of the Airstream may also indicate a tension between traditional values and the desire to innovate. It points toward a dichotomy between the need for stability (the “home” aspect of the trailer) and the urge for exploration (the “mobile” aspect).

Contextual Dream Scenarios

Scenario Psychological Interpretation
Driving the Airstream Gaining control over life direction; taking responsibility for one’s path.
Parked or Abandoned Feelings of stagnation, inertia, or fear of missed opportunities.
Cleaning the Silver Exterior A desire to improve one’s public image or clear away mental clutter.
